The Palestinian death toll in Gaza has so far risen to 54,880, with 126,227 others injured, since the outbreak of the conflict between Hamas and Israel on Oct 7, 2023, said Gaza's health authorities on Sunday.
Since Israel resumed its intensified military campaign on March 18, a total of 4,603 Palestinians have been killed and 14,186 others injured, according to the health authorities.
Data shows that at various humanitarian aid distribution centers in the Gaza Strip, the death toll due to shootings and other incidents has reached 115, with more than 1,110 people injured.
Meanwhile, the Israel Defense Forces (IDF) on Saturday issued an evacuation order for residents in the northwest of Gaza City and parts of the Jabalia refugee camp, urging residents evacuate immediately to the south by the afternoon of Saturday. The Israeli military announced plans to target specific areas, attributing responsibility to Hamas for the situation.

Overseas buyers have extended their journey from exhibition halls to factories after the second phase of the 139th edition of the China Import and Export Fair, also known as the Canton Fair, concluded in Guangzhou City, south China's Guangdong Province.
The second phase, held from April 23 to 27, focused on "quality home life," including building materials, furniture, household products, gifts and decorations.
Many overseas buyers have taken their engagement a step further by visiting manufacturers' production facilities in person to inspect operations and explore cooperation opportunities.
A leading customized home furnishing company based in Guangzhou has been very busy in the wake of the fair's second phase. The company has been inundated with requests from international buyers eager to tour its factories, negotiate deals and place orders.
"In the past two days alone, we have already received more than 50 groups of overseas visitors at our factory. We expect another 40 to 50 batches of clients to visit in the coming days," said An Yujin, head of the overseas business department of the enterprise.
International buyers visiting the factory hail from a wide range of regions, including Central Asia, the Middle East, Europe and North America. Many initially had reservations about the company's capacity for large-scale production and its ability to maintain consistent quality.
However, after touring the smart factory and seeing its automated production lines, they cleared their doubts and showed strong interest in deeper cooperation.
"The factory was actually very impressive. I've been to many factories around the world. [For] this one with the amount of AI technology and [where] there were robotics that are going through, it was actually quite impressive. Our big question always comes down to quality and standard -- can they maintain the same quality with large volume? And it seems like they answered that for us today," said a Canadian buyer.
The Canton Fair runs from April 15 till May 5 in three phases, each highlighting categories from advanced manufacturing to home living and lifestyle products. Covering 1.55 million square meters, the fair features 75,700 booths and more than 32,000 enterprises, including about 3,900 first time exhibitors.
Established in 1957, the Canton Fair takes place twice a year in Guangzhou. It is the longest-running of several comprehensive international trade events in China, and has been hailed as the barometer of China's foreign trade.
